A leading facilities management company in Greater London is seeking a proactive maintenance worker for various trades tasks. The role includes both preventive and reactive maintenance within a structured shift pattern. Applicants should ideally have experience in facilities maintenance and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. A commitment to safety and compliance is essential. This position promotes professional growth and offers career development opportunities within the organization.

How to prepare for a job interview at OCS
✨Know Your Trades
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of various trades relevant to facilities maintenance. Be prepared to discuss your hands-on experience with tasks like plumbing, electrical work, or HVAC systems. This will show that you’re not just a jack-of-all-trades but someone who can bring real value to the team.
✨Safety First!
Since safety and compliance are crucial in this role, be ready to talk about your understanding of safety protocols and regulations. Share specific examples of how you've prioritised safety in past roles, as this will demonstrate your commitment to maintaining a safe working environment.
✨Show Your Proactivity
This position requires a proactive approach to maintenance. Think of instances where you’ve identified potential issues before they became problems. Discussing these experiences will highlight your ability to work independently and take initiative, which is key in a fast-paced environment.
